/** @file string_type.h Types for strings. */
#ifndef STRING_TYPE_H
#define STRING_TYPE_H
#include "core/enum_type.hpp"
#include <vector>
#include <string>
/** A non-breaking space. */
#define NBSP "\xC2\xA0"
/** A left-to-right marker, marks the next character as left-to-right. */
#define LRM "\xE2\x80\x8E"
/**
* Valid filter types for IsValidChar.
*/
enum CharSetFilter {
CS_ALPHANUMERAL, ///< Both numeric and alphabetic and spaces and stuff
CS_NUMERAL, ///< Only numeric ones
CS_NUMERAL_DECIMAL, ///< Only numeric and decimal separaters
CS_NUMERAL_SPACE, ///< Only numbers and spaces
CS_ALPHA, ///< Only alphabetic values
CS_HEXADECIMAL, ///< Only hexadecimal characters
};
/** Type for wide characters, i.e. non-UTF8 encoded unicode characters. */
typedef char32_t WChar;
/* The following are directional formatting codes used to get the LTR and RTL strings right:
* http://www.unicode.org/unicode/reports/tr9/#Directional_Formatting_Codes */
static const WChar CHAR_TD_LRM = 0x200E; ///< The next character acts like a left-to-right character.
static const WChar CHAR_TD_RLM = 0x200F; ///< The next character acts like a right-to-left character.
static const WChar CHAR_TD_LRE = 0x202A; ///< The following text is embedded left-to-right.
static const WChar CHAR_TD_RLE = 0x202B; ///< The following text is embedded right-to-left.
static const WChar CHAR_TD_LRO = 0x202D; ///< Force the following characters to be treated as left-to-right characters.
static const WChar CHAR_TD_RLO = 0x202E; ///< Force the following characters to be treated as right-to-left characters.
static const WChar CHAR_TD_PDF = 0x202C; ///< Restore the text-direction state to before the last LRE, RLE, LRO or RLO.
/** Settings for the string validation. */
enum StringValidationSettings {
SVS_NONE = 0, ///< Allow nothing and replace nothing.
SVS_REPLACE_WITH_QUESTION_MARK = 1 << 0, ///< Replace the unknown/bad bits with question marks.
SVS_ALLOW_NEWLINE = 1 << 1, ///< Allow newlines.
SVS_ALLOW_CONTROL_CODE = 1 << 2, ///< Allow the special control codes.
};
DECLARE_ENUM_AS_BIT_SET(StringValidationSettings)
/** Type for a list of strings. */
typedef std::vector<std::string> StringList;
#endif /* STRING_TYPE_H */
